Episode Summary:

In this engaging episode of the Connect.Vegas podcast, host Ben Laifsky sits down with Francesca Gilbert, a veteran realtor in Las Vegas with 36 years of experience. Francesca shares her journey from moving to Las Vegas in 1978 to becoming one of the city’s leading real estate professionals. They discuss the evolving real estate market, the importance of customer service, and Francesca's unique approach to making real estate transactions enjoyable and stress-free.

Francesca reveals how she brings a personal touch to her work, ensuring clients feel supported through her strong negotiation skills and meticulous systems. She also dives into her family's deep roots in Las Vegas, including their renowned Italian restaurant, and shares one of the most heartwarming stories of how her family relocated to Las Vegas with the help of complete strangers.

Ben and Francesca explore several key topics including the changes in Las Vegas real estate, the impact of new regulations on realtors, and the importance of being adaptable and client-focused. Francesca’s infectious positivity and approach to customer service highlight her philosophy that real estate is about helping people achieve their goals, not just selling homes.
